Vcl.RibbonStyleActnCtrls.TSkinButton

From RAD Studio API Documentation
Jump to: navigation, search

Delphi

TSkinButton = (sbSmall, sbSmallDisabled, sbSmallHover, sbSmallPressed,
sbSmallSelected, sbSmallHoverSelected, sbSmallInactive,
sbLarge, sbLargeDisabled, sbLargeSplitActive,
sbLargeHover, sbLargePressed, sbLargeSelected, sbLargeHoverSelected,
sbSmallSplit, sbSmallSplitDisabled, sbSmallSplitHover, sbSmallSplitPressed,
sbSmallSplitSelected, sbSmallSplitHoverSelected, sbSmallSplitInactive,
sbSmallSplitHoverSplit, sbSmallSplitPressedSplit, sbSmallSplitInactiveSplit, sbLargeSplit, sbLargeSplitDisabled,
sbLargeSplitHover, sbLargeSplitPressed, sbLargeSplitSelected,
sbLargeSplitHoverSelected, sbLargeSplitHoverSplit, sbLargeSplitPressedSplit,
sbArrow, sbArrowDisabled, sbArrowPressed, sbLargeArrowDown,
sbLargeArrowDownDisabled, sbSeparator, sbDisabledSeparator, sbGroup,
sbGroupStart, sbGroupStartHover,sbGroupStartPressed, sbGroupStartSelected,
sbGroupStartHoverSelected, sbGroupStartInactive,
sbGroupMiddle, sbGroupMiddleHover, sbGroupMiddlePressed, sbGroupMiddleSelected,
sbGroupMiddleHoverSelected, sbGroupMiddleInactive, sbGroupEndSplitInactive,
sbGroupStartSplitInactive, sbGroupSingleSplitInactive, sbGroupMiddleSplitInactive,
sbGroupEnd, sbGroupEndHover, sbGroupEndPressed, sbGroupEndSelected,
sbGroupEndHoverSelected, sbGroupEndInactive,
sbGroupSingle, sbGroupSingleHover, sbGroupSinglePressed, sbGroupSingleSelected,
sbGroupSingleHoverSelected, sbGroupSingleInactive, sbGroupSplit, sbGroupStartSplitHover,
sbGroupMiddleSplitHover, sbGroupEndSplitHover, sbGroupSingleSplitHover,
sbGroupStartInactiveSplit, sbGroupEndSplitInactiveSplit, sbGroupStartSplitHoverSplit,
sbGroupEndSplitHoverSplit, sbGroupSingleSplitHoverSplit, sbGroupSingleSplitInactiveSplit,
sbGroupMiddleSplitPressed, sbGroupMiddleSplitInactiveSplit, sbGroupMiddleSplitHoverSplit,
sbGroupStartSplitInactiveSplit, sbGroupStartSplitPressed, sbGroupEndSplitPressed,
sbGroupSingleSplitPressed, sbGroupStartSplitPressedSplit, sbGroupMiddleSplitPressedSplit,
sbGroupEndSplitPressedSplit, sbGroupSingleSplitPressedSplit);

C++

enum DECLSPEC_DENUM TSkinButton : unsigned char { sbSmall, sbSmallDisabled, sbSmallHover, sbSmallPressed, sbSmallSelected, sbSmallHoverSelected, sbSmallInactive, sbLarge, sbLargeDisabled, sbLargeSplitActive, sbLargeHover, sbLargePressed, sbLargeSelected, sbLargeHoverSelected, sbSmallSplit, sbSmallSplitDisabled, sbSmallSplitHover, sbSmallSplitPressed, sbSmallSplitSelected, sbSmallSplitHoverSelected, sbSmallSplitInactive, sbSmallSplitHoverSplit, sbSmallSplitPressedSplit, sbSmallSplitInactiveSplit, sbLargeSplit, sbLargeSplitDisabled, sbLargeSplitHover, sbLargeSplitPressed, sbLargeSplitSelected, sbLargeSplitHoverSelected, sbLargeSplitHoverSplit, sbLargeSplitPressedSplit, sbArrow, sbArrowDisabled, sbArrowPressed, sbLargeArrowDown, sbLargeArrowDownDisabled,
    sbSeparator, sbDisabledSeparator, sbGroup, sbGroupStart, sbGroupStartHover, sbGroupStartPressed, sbGroupStartSelected, sbGroupStartHoverSelected, sbGroupStartInactive, sbGroupMiddle, sbGroupMiddleHover, sbGroupMiddlePressed, sbGroupMiddleSelected, sbGroupMiddleHoverSelected, sbGroupMiddleInactive, sbGroupEndSplitInactive, sbGroupStartSplitInactive, sbGroupSingleSplitInactive, sbGroupMiddleSplitInactive, sbGroupEnd, sbGroupEndHover, sbGroupEndPressed, sbGroupEndSelected, sbGroupEndHoverSelected, sbGroupEndInactive, sbGroupSingle, sbGroupSingleHover, sbGroupSinglePressed, sbGroupSingleSelected, sbGroupSingleHoverSelected, sbGroupSingleInactive, sbGroupSplit, sbGroupStartSplitHover, sbGroupMiddleSplitHover, sbGroupEndSplitHover, sbGroupSingleSplitHover,
    sbGroupStartInactiveSplit, sbGroupEndSplitInactiveSplit, sbGroupStartSplitHoverSplit, sbGroupEndSplitHoverSplit, sbGroupSingleSplitHoverSplit, sbGroupSingleSplitInactiveSplit, sbGroupMiddleSplitPressed, sbGroupMiddleSplitInactiveSplit, sbGroupMiddleSplitHoverSplit, sbGroupStartSplitInactiveSplit, sbGroupStartSplitPressed, sbGroupEndSplitPressed, sbGroupSingleSplitPressed, sbGroupStartSplitPressedSplit, sbGroupMiddleSplitPressedSplit, sbGroupEndSplitPressedSplit, sbGroupSingleSplitPressedSplit };

Properties

Type Visibility Source Unit Parent
enum public
Vcl.RibbonStyleActnCtrls.pas
Vcl.RibbonStyleActnCtrls.hpp
Vcl.RibbonStyleActnCtrls Vcl.RibbonStyleActnCtrls

Description

Individual skinned items of Button.

TSkinButton enumerates the individual skinned items of a Button.



Value Meaning

sbSmall

Small

sbSmallDisabled

Disabled small

sbSmallHover

Small hover

sbSmallPressed

Pressed small

sbSmallSelected

Selected small

sbSmallHoverSelected

Selected small hover

sbSmallGroup

Small group

sbSmallGroupHover

Small group hover

sbSmallGroupPressed

Pressed small group

sbSmallGroupSelected

Selected small group

sbSmallGroupHoverSelected

Selected small group hover

sbLarge

Large

sbLargeDisabled

Disabled Large

sbLargeSplitActive

Active large split

sbLargeHover

Large hover

sbLargePressed

Pressed Large

sbLargeSelected

Selected Large

sbLargeHoverSelected

Selected Large hover

sbSmallSplit

Small split

sbSmallSplitDisabled

Disabled small split

sbSmallSplitHover

Small split hover

sbSmallSplitPressed

Pressed small split

sbSmallSplitSelected

Selected small split

sbSmallSplitHoverSelected

Selected small split hover

sbSmallSplitHoverSplit

Split small split hover

sbSmallSplitPressedSplit

Pressed split small split

sbLargeSplit

Large split

sbLargeSplitDisabled

Disabled large split

sbLargeSplitHover

Large split hover

sbLargeSplitPressed

Pressed large split

sbLargeSplitSelected

Selected large split

sbLargeSplitHoverSelected

Selected large split hover

sbLargeSplitHoverSplit

Split large split hover

sbLargeSplitPressedSplit

Pressed split large split

sbGroup

Group

sbGroupStart

Group start

sbGroupStartHover

Group start hover

sbGroupStartPressed

Pressed group start

sbGroupStartSelected

Selected group start

sbGroupStartHoverSelected

Selected group start hover

sbGroupStartInactive

Inactive group start

sbGroupMiddle

Group middle

sbGroupMiddleHover

Group middle hover

sbGroupMiddlePressed

Pressed group middle

sbGroupMiddleSelected

Selected group middle

sbGroupMiddleHoverSelected

Selected group middle hover

sbGroupMiddleInactive

Inactive group middle

sbGroupEnd

Group end

sbGroupEndHover

Group end hover

sbGroupEndPressed

Pressed group end

sbGroupEndSelected

Selected group end

sbGroupEndHoverSelected

Selected group end hover

sbGroupEndInactive

Inactive group end

sbGroupSingle

Single group

sbGroupSingleHover

Single group hover

sbGroupSinglePressed

Pressed single group

sbGroupSingleSelected

Selected single group

sbGroupSingleHoverSelected

Selected single group hover

sbGroupSingleInactive

Inactive single group



See Also